I guess I've watched the LbNA site get better and better over the years. Talk about a pain in the posterior... what about the site before you could enter your own boxes and had to wait for one of the incredibly generous webmasters to enter them for you? Sometimes we had to wait for weeks for them to appear on the map. Then, if you wanted to edit them... wait again! What about when there was no way to search for boxes at all? You could search the Talk List archives if you wanted.

This latest update apparently has all kinds of techno stuff involved that I do not understand at all, geek stuff we never see. The addition of the found function is something that has met with great debate over the years. One of the things that I think is wonderful is the ability to turn it off at the new LbNA site for those who don't care to have it on their clues. I am fine with having those dates listed on my clues but anyone who objects to a found listing is out of luck at Atlas Quest.
